pickerel noun1.
['pɪk(ǝ)r(ǝ)l] ME.[Dim. of PIKE noun3: see -REL and cf. Anglo-Latin pikerellus. Cf. PICAREL.]1. A young pike.
ME.2. Any of several (esp. smaller) kinds of American pike, as
Esox americanus and
E. niger. Chiefly
N. Amer. M18.
Comb.:
pickerel frog US a common N. American frog,
Rana palustris;
pickerel-weed any of several freshwater plants;
esp. (a) dial. any of various pondweeds (genus
Potamogeton);
(b) the N. American plant
Pontederia cordata (family Pontederiaceae), with heart-shaped leaves and spikes of blue flowers.
